Welcome to the 'Latest News' page. The information on this page represents the latest downloads, skins, patches etc, made available from the EAW community. This information has been gathered from web rings, site authors and individuals and has been placed under headings for each calendar month of the year.
To visit the News archives, click on the year button opposite. To visit any web site listed, click on the web site name (hot link).
